+;; w32-win.el: this file is loaded from ../lisp/startup.el when it recognizes
+;; that W32 windows are to be used. Command line switches are parsed and those
+;; pertaining to W32 are processed and removed from the command line. The
+;; W32 display is opened and hooks are set for popping up the initial window.
;; startup.el will then examine startup files, and eventually call the hooks
;; which create the first window (s).
